Global Sustainable Tourism Market - Key Trends & Drivers Summarized

Why Is Sustainable Tourism Gaining Urgency as a Model for Responsible Travel and Destination Management?

Sustainable tourism is evolving from an aspirational concept to an operational necessity, as the environmental, cultural, and social impacts of conventional tourism become increasingly visible. Overtourism, biodiversity loss, carbon emissions, and cultural commodification have intensified calls for a model that balances economic gain with long-term resource stewardship and community well-being. Sustainable tourism addresses this imbalance by promoting low-impact travel, local economic participation, and ecosystem conservation across all stages of the travel experience.

This paradigm shift is driven not only by policy and regulation but also by a growing cohort of travelers who seek authentic, ethically grounded experiences. Tourists are increasingly aware of their environmental footprints and social influence on host communities, prompting demand for eco-certified accommodations, community-based travel, and low-carbon transportation. As global destinations struggle to rebuild tourism in a post-pandemic world, sustainability is emerging as a central pillar for future-proofing tourism economies against social backlash, ecological degradation, and market volatility.

How Are Certifications, Digital Tools, and Local Engagement Redefining Tourism Practices?

Accreditation systems such as the Global Sustainable Tourism Council (GSTC) and EarthCheck are enabling destinations and service providers to standardize and communicate their sustainability performance. These certifications are helping consumers identify responsible choices, while encouraging tourism operators to adopt practices that support resource conservation, fair labor, waste reduction, and cultural preservation. Hotels, tour operators, and national parks are using these frameworks to improve operational transparency and align with international benchmarks.

Digital platforms are playing a catalytic role in connecting responsible travelers with certified experiences and community-run initiatives. Interactive mapping tools, sustainability scores, and blockchain-based traceability are improving travel planning and reinforcing ethical decision-making. At the destination level, participatory governance and stakeholder-inclusive planning are ensuring that tourism development aligns with local needs and resource limits. The integration of indigenous knowledge, regenerative tourism principles, and cultural co-creation is redefining how destinations craft and deliver tourism experiences rooted in respect and reciprocity.

Which Travel Segments and Geographic Regions Are Accelerating Adoption of Sustainable Tourism Models?

Eco-conscious millennials, Gen Z travelers, and purpose-driven retirees are shaping the demand profile for sustainable tourism. These segments prefer slow travel, immersive cultural experiences, and lower-impact transportation methods. Wildlife safaris, agritourism, trekking, heritage trails, and voluntourism are gaining popularity among travelers seeking meaning and value alignment in their journeys. Additionally, corporate travel policies are increasingly embedding sustainability KPIs into event planning and incentive trip procurement, further mainstreaming responsible tourism.

Regionally, Europe leads in institutionalizing sustainable tourism, with countries like Slovenia, Sweden, and Austria developing national sustainability labels and destination management strategies. In Asia-Pacific, eco-tourism hubs like Bhutan and Indonesia are pioneering community-centered approaches. Latin America and Sub-Saharan Africa are also expanding nature-based and cultural tourism models that protect biodiversity while generating inclusive economic value. These regional efforts are setting the foundation for scalable, locally adaptive sustainable tourism ecosystems.

How Are Policy Incentives, Industry Collaboration, and Climate Targets Shaping the Sector’s Future?

Governments and tourism boards are aligning recovery strategies with sustainability targets by offering financial incentives, green certification schemes, and tax benefits for eco-responsible tourism development. Carbon offset programs, protected area reinvestment schemes, and destination carrying capacity limits are being implemented to reduce tourism’s environmental burden. National and local authorities are also introducing climate adaptation strategies to address rising sea levels, water scarcity, and biodiversity loss in vulnerable destinations.

Cross-sector collaboration - among airlines, hospitality chains, tech platforms, and conservation NGOs - is creating integrated solutions that reduce fragmentation and promote sustainable tourism across the value chain. Climate-related disclosures, Scope 3 emission tracking, and regenerative tourism metrics are being integrated into ESG reporting. As pressure mounts from environmentally aware investors, insurers, and regulators, tourism enterprises are being held accountable for their climate impact, social footprint, and long-term viability.
